The first six weeks of recovery will be worst for Arsenal midfielder Cesc Fabregas, claims boss Arsene Wenger. Wenger said: "I believe that the really difficult period is the first six weeks. You are in a brace and you cannot move at all. You cannot practice.
"When they take the brace off you can have rehabilitation and be busy the whole day but the first six weeks are really difficult.
"That is a massive blow for Cesc because he is a competitor who wants to play every day. If you play six games in a week he will want to play six games."
